On this week’s episode of The Be Well by Kelly LeVeque Podcast, I’m joined by Lindsey Meehleis, a birth worker with over 20 years of experience supporting women through one of life’s most profound transitions.

Lindsey has attended thousands of births and brings a unique approach that blends her traditional medical training with what she calls “Great Grandma Wisdom,” a philosophy that honors the sacred mystery of birth, life, and death in a way that modern medicine often overlooks.

Lindsey’s vision for the future of healthcare is one rooted in autonomy, safety, and community. She advocates for individualized care that meets each woman where she is, offering support that honors her unique body, story, and birth plan. “Great Grandma Wisdom” is Lindsey’s way of describing the intuitive knowledge that has guided women through birth for generations. While medical training is invaluable, she believes that birth isn’t something you can fully learn from a textbook—it’s a sacred rite of passage that requires heart, intuition, and reverence. Lindsey’s work brings this wisdom back into modern conversations about birth and healthcare.
